the way chcp takes effect is problematic for this:

"Programs that you start after you assign a new code page use the new
code page, however, programs (except Cmd.exe) that you started before
assigning the new code page use the original code page. "

so making the change from inside the code does not seem like it will work.


> ========> Good to keep in mind, but my objection would be similar to that with specifying the PYTHONIOENCODING variable: one needs to change the environment first before the script runs without errors.

quicktip: try Python 3.6.  It's had a change in this area and no longer
uses the code page.
